Well… you might just be in the right place! We’re looking for an Events Marketing Manager to join our Marketing team in Montreal. This role will lead the strategy, planning, and execution of events to drive engagement, lead generation, and conversions for the Retail NoAM region. You will be responsible for achieving business targets (MQLs, SQLs, CWs) and delivering a seamless customer experience across digital and physical events on time and within budget.

Key Responsibilities


Event Strategy & Planning


  • Develop event strategies to increase registrations, attendance, and conversions for the Retail/NoAM region
  • Identify target audiences and create tailored campaigns to engage them
  • Conduct customer insights research and apply findings to customer-centric marketing
  • Collaborate with design marketing, sales, partnerships, and customer teams to ensure seamless event execution

Event Promotion


  • Execute digital campaigns using email, social media, SEO, and other tools
  • Build partnerships with influencers, sponsors, and media to boost event visibility
  • Track and optimize campaign performance using data and analytics

Event Execution


  • Oversee event logistics, including venue selection, vendor management, and on-site operations
  • Manage budgets, timelines, and external partnerships to ensure seamless execution
  • Travel to North American events to support on-site delivery

Content & Brand Integration


  • Create engaging content for event promotions, websites, and social media ensuring all materials align with brand identity
  • Order and manage warehousing and distribution of  marketing and brand materials
  • Develop post-event content and communications to maintain engagement

Audience Engagement & Evaluation


  • Design interactive experiences using tools to foster engagement and participation
  • Gather feedback and analyze performance metrics to assess success and improve future events

Budget & Resource Management


  • Manage event marketing budgets, ensuring that campaigns and activities are executed within financial constraints
  • Track expenses and drive contract/vendor negotiations for  pricing

Experience & Skills


  • 3-5 years of experience in event marketing or project management, ideally in retail
  • Bachelor’s degree in marketing, communications, or business; event management certifications are a plus
  • Expertise in digital marketing, including SEO, social media, and email marketing
  • Strong project management and multitasking abilities
  • Excellent communication and content creation skills
  • Proficiency with marketing tools (e.g., Google Analytics, CRM, event platforms)
  • Willingness to travel across North America and work flexible hours to execute events (equivalent to approximately 10-12 days/month

We were founded in 2005, in Montreal’s gay village and our original members were all part of the LGBTQ+ community. The ethos of our business has been about inclusion from the very beginning, and we strive to provide a workplace where everyone belongs.

Who we are:


Powering the businesses that are the backbone of the global economy, Lightspeed's one-stop commerce platform helps merchants innovate to simplify, scale, and provide exceptional customer experiences. Our cloud commerce solution transforms and unifies online and physical operations, multichannel sales, expansion to new locations, global payments, financial solutions, and connection to supplier networks.Founded in Montréal, Canada in 2005, Lightspeed is dual-listed on the New York Stock Exchange (NYSE: LSPD) and Toronto Stock Exchange (TSX: LSPD).

With teams across North America, Europe, and Asia Pacific, the company serves retail, hospitality, and golf businesses in over 100 countries.Lightspeed handles your information in accordance with our Applicant Privacy Statement.
